Myth #2: You Can Just Walk into a Pharmacy and Buy Viagra
If only it were that simple! While it’s a common prescription medication, buying Viagra isn’t as straightforward as picking up a candy bar. You need a prescription. This process might seem tedious, but it’s essential for your health. A healthcare provider can assess your medical history and determine whether Viagra is a suitable option for you. It’s an opportunity to have an open conversation about your concerns, which can significantly reduce the stigma around erectile dysfunction.
Myth #3: Viagra Guarantees Results Every Time
Now let’s talk reality. Yes, Viagra can help increase blood flow and improve erectile function, but it’s not a magic pill that guarantees success at every encounter. Think of it as a key that unlocks a door—it doesn’t push you through; you still have to walk inside. Factors such as your emotional state, relationship dynamics, and overall health can affect the results. And hey, if it doesn’t work out one night, don’t beat yourself up over it. What to Expect When You Buy Viagra
Alright, so you’ve decided to give it a go and buy Viagra. Here’s what you can expect from the experience:
-
The Conversation: Whether you’re talking to a doctor or a pharmacist, be prepared for a candid chat about your symptoms, overall health, and possibly some awkward silences. This is normal! Everyone’s human, and the more open you are, the better the outcome.
-
Understanding Dosing: Once you have your prescription, you’ll learn that Viagra typically comes in varying doses. It’s designed to be taken about 30 minutes to an hour before sexual activity, but patience is key. It’s not a rapid response formula, so don’t rush things.
-
Side Effects: Like any medication, Viagra does have side effects—headaches, flushing, or, my personal favorite, upset stomach. They might sound daunting; however, they’re often mild and subside as your body adjusts.
- Understanding Limitations: Importantly, don’t expect Viagra to solve all your problems. If anxiety or relationship issues are at play, engaging with a therapist or counselor could be just as beneficial as any pill. It’s about providing holistic care.
Navigating Side Effects and Expectations
Once you start using Viagra, it’s important to monitor how you feel. If you experience persistent side effects like severe headaches or changes in vision, reach out to your healthcare provider. This isn’t just about taking the medication; it’s a reminder to listen to your body and communicate openly with your doctor.
